yeah but thats a bootable disk right?..
i need something i can use remotely on a client

You cannot be booted into any native operating system and successfully resize partitions that are currently mounted and in use. That's why the live disk is the easiest and simplest solution to accomplish this task.

aka - remote assistance with partition editing is, do I dare say, impossible...
 
I would agree with Jayce on the impossible thing, unless you want to install some sort of software on the client's PC and you operate it via Team Viewer or some sort. But doing this, the client would have to restart the PC anyways which breaks your connection remotely. If you don't want a live CD since you cannot access it remotely, you can install EASEUS Partition Master, do what you gotta do and ask the client to restart to finish to process.

This might be risky though in the sense that if a wizard or any settings appear after you restarted, your client would have to deal with it unless you're via phone or some sort of contact.

All of this assuming remotely your interacting with a client...if not and it's for your own use then wish you luck.
 
The other thing to consider is this. Since it is being done remotely, not only is the connection going to be broke but if there are flags that are not set right, meaning the boot partition is changed, then the OS will not boot at all. So doing this remotely maybe possible, it is highly not recommended. As if you are not careful with what you do within that remote software you could leave the system in a state where it cant be used after teh changes are made.
